Bacillus coagulans for dogs.

Quick answer

Bacillus coagulans is a spore-forming probiotic that survives stomach acid and reaches the dog gut intact, where it helps firm up stool and quiet mild digestive upset. The clinical strain GBI-30, 6086 is studied in both humans and dogs, with effective canine doses around 1 billion CFU for small dogs and 3-5 billion CFU for large breeds. It is one of the most shelf-stable probiotics, which is why it is a staple in dog supplements that sit on shelves and in warehouses.

Overview.

What it is. Bacillus coagulans is a beneficial bacterium that forms a protective spore around itself, similar to how a seed protects its embryo. Unlike most probiotics, which die when exposed to heat, moisture, or stomach acid, the spore form passes through the harsh upper gut and germinates in the intestine. It was originally classified as a Lactobacillus because it produces lactic acid, then reclassified once researchers understood its spore biology.

How it works. Once the spore germinates in the small intestine, the bacteria produce lactic acid and short-chain fatty acids that lower gut pH and crowd out pathogens like E. coli and Clostridium. They also help train the gut immune system and support a more balanced microbiome over time. Because the spore is the delivery vehicle, this strain reaches the lower gut alive in a much higher percentage than typical lactic acid bacteria.

Typical dose for dogs.

Small dogs (under 25 lbs): 1 billion CFU per day

Medium dogs (25–50 lbs): 2-3 billion CFU per day

Large dogs (50+ lbs): 3-5 billion CFU per day

Safety: Bacillus coagulans has a long safety history in food and supplements and is generally recognized as safe. It is unlikely to cause more than transient gas during the first week of use. Dogs that are severely immunocompromised should only take any live probiotic after a vet check.

Why the spore form matters

Most probiotic strains are fragile. They lose potency on a warehouse shelf, especially in summer heat, and many die in the stomach before reaching the gut. The spore form of Bacillus coagulans solves both problems. Kalman and colleagues showed that GBI-30, 6086 retains label-claim CFU counts at room temperature for two to three years, and survives gastric transit at a rate far higher than typical Lactobacillus strains. For a daily dog chew that ships and sits in a kitchen cabinet, that matters.

What the canine evidence shows

A 2017 study in working dogs found that Bacillus coagulans supplementation improved stool quality scores during stressful events like travel and kenneling. Smaller case series and breeder reports describe firmer stool, fewer loose-stool days, and better recovery from antibiotic courses. The evidence base is smaller than human research, but the mechanism translates cleanly across species because the dog gut microbiome responds to the same lactic acid pathways.

How it fits with other probiotics

Bacillus coagulans plays a different role than the Lactobacillus and Bifidobacterium strains in a multi-strain formula. It is a transient probiotic — it does not colonize the gut long-term, but it modulates the environment so that resident strains can flourish. Pairing it with a prebiotic like chicory inulin amplifies the effect because the short-chain fatty acids produced by the spore germination feed the broader microbial community.
